Hey guys.
Anyone using sevensixtwo systems duckbill less adapter and mag release? I recently got it and modified two of my Bauer mags to fit but it's not feeding period. It's illiterate the rounds are too low or at a wrong angle. So when the bolt comes forward the round hits side of the throat versus going in
Anyone had this problem?
 
I have this system on my one SKS and its working excellent. You have to be very careful filing the plastic on the mags where need be. Filing too much in some areas will result and a loose fit, making the mag sit low and allow the bolt to not properly pick up a round (happened to a tapco mag that i screwed up on, i fixed it by screwing a itty bitty screw into the bottom of the mags back lip to take up the slack) . In general, i have never been impressed with the function, fit and finish of the Bauer mags for SKS. Id say loose them all together and buy Tapcos. IMO

on the bauer mags I had the spring was way too long resulting in too much spring tension causing feeding problems , it would push the back of the round up and then when the bolt came forward the front of the round would hit the lower part of the feed ramp causing a jam. I took the mag apart and cut the spring a bit at a time till the follower did not rise fully to the feed lips, this fixed the feed issue with my mags, I dont think that the mag adapter is the cause.
